Casino dealers are the face of the gaming floor and play a crucial role in ensuring smooth operations within a casino. Their job goes far beyond merely dealing cards or spinning the roulette wheel; they maintain the pace of the game, enforce rules, and help create an engaging and fair environment for players. Understanding the responsibilities and skills of a dealer offers insight into the complexity of casino operations and the professionalism required in this role.
Typically, casino dealers must possess sharp attention to detail, excellent communication skills, and the ability to handle pressure gracefully. They often undergo specialized training to master various games such as poker, blackjack, and baccarat, learning how to manage chips and read player behavior. Their interaction with customers influences the overall gaming experience, making their role pivotal in building customer loyalty and trust. Dealers also ensure compliance with regulatory standards to prevent cheating and fraud, highlighting their integral role beyond mere game facilitation.
